SCHOOL

Bradshaw Christian School is a non-profit, nondenominational Christian school enrolling students in grades preschool through 12. Individuals committed to the Christian faith and seeking its furtherance through the education of young people founded Bradshaw Christian in 1993. The high school began with a freshmen class in the 2003-2004 school year. This class eventually became the first graduating class of Bradshaw Christian High School in 2007.

MISSION STATEMENT

The mission of Bradshaw Christian School is to glorify God through the training and nurturing of students in their spiritual, academic, physical, emotional, and social development. This is achieved through a Christ-centered education based on biblical truth, which leads to the formation of the character of God within. God's character imparts wisdom, knowledge, and love, helping our school community develop a world view that will impact the world for Christ.

2016-2017 HIGH SCHOOL FACTS

Enrollment: 342 School Calendar: Semester Percent of International Students: 20% Student/Teacher Ratio: 1:17 Average Class Size: 21

HIGH SCHOOL GRADUATION REQUIREMENTS A minimum of 250 credits are required for graduation. Each yearlong course earns 10 credits.

4 Years of History/Social Studies 4 Years of English 4 Years of Math 3 Years of Science 2 Years of Language other than English 1 Year of Visual/Performing Art 4 Years of Bible 2 Years of Physical Education 1 Year of Elective

Honors/Pre-AP Courses Offered: English 1 Honors; English 2 Pre-AP; Algebra 2 Honors; Pre-Calculus Honors

Advanced Placement (AP) Courses Offered: Biology; Calculus AB & BC; Chemistry; English Language & Composition; English Literature & Composition; Spanish Language & Culture; United States History; United States Government & Politics; World History

In May 2016, 117 students at Bradshaw Christian took a total of 192 AP exams. 71% of those students scored a 3 or higher on an exam. During that same year, 62% of all students in California who took AP exams scored a 3 or higher on an exam.

20 AP Scholars, 9 AP Scholars with Honors, 9 AP Scholars with Distinction

NATIONAL MERIT PROGRAM 1 National Merit Finalist 1 National Hispanic Recognition Finalist

HONOR SOCIETY MEMBERSHIPS AND RECOGNITIONS California Scholarship Federation National Honor Society National Art Honor Society Washington Post ? Listed as one of the "Most Challenging High Schools in America" (2015 and 2016)
